Dr. Patricia Wentworth - Chiropractor in Kittery, Maine

Patricia G. Wentworth, ATC, DC graduated from West Chester University in 1980, receiving her ATC in 1982.  She worked at T. C.  Williams High School in Virginia for five years, where national notoriety was brought to the school by the film, "Remember the Titans".  From there, Pat went on to the Sidwell Friends School in Washington D.C., where she was the Head Athletic Trainer for five years.  In 1989, she accepted the Head Athletic Training position at Maine Maritime Academy in Castine, Maine. It was during this time that Pat decided to make a career change and enrolled at Life University in Georgia to pursue a career in Chiropractic, gaining a Doctor of Chiropractic in 1998.

Dr. Wentworth decided to return to the seacoast area, and joined Equinox Health and Healing in 2001.  In 2008, she left to open her private practice in Kittery, Maine, where she is introducing MedX Protocol to the seacoast region.  MedX is considered the gold standard for neck and low back pain.

Dr. Wentworth played competitive soccer and national lacrosse until a knee injury ended her career at the age of 34.  She has maintained her affiliation with local sports teams in Boston and New Hampshire since 2001, most notably the Boston Renegades, New England Storm Football and New England Hurricane Football.
